Brown Sugar Pop Tart Cookies Recipe
Enjoy these delightful Brown Sugar Pop Tart Cookies, featuring a buttery, tender dough filled with a sweet brown sugar and cinnamon mixture. Baked to a golden finish and topped with a smooth powdered sugar icing, these cookies blend nostalgic flavors with a modern homemade touch, perfect for indulgent snacking or dessert.

Dough Ingredients
- 2 ½ cups all-purpose flour
- 1 teaspoon baking powder
- ½ teaspoon baking soda
- ½ teaspoon salt
- 1 cup unsalted butter, softened
- 1 cup brown sugar, packed
- ½ cup granulated sugar
- 2 large eggs
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
Filling Ingredients
- 1 cup brown sugar
- 1 tablespoon cornstarch
- 1 teaspoon cinnamon
Finishing Ingredients
- 1 tablespoon milk (for brushing)
- 1 cup powdered sugar (for icing)
- 2 tablespoons milk (for icing)
- Sprinkles (optional, for decoration)
- Prepare the Dry Mixture: In a medium bowl, whisk together the all-purpose flour, baking powder, baking soda, and salt until well combined.
- Cream Butter and Sugars: In a large mixing bowl, use an electric mixer on medium speed to cream the softened butter, brown sugar, and granulated sugar until the mixture is light and fluffy, about 2-3 minutes.
- Add Eggs and Vanilla: Add the eggs one at a time, mixing thoroughly after each addition, then stir in the vanilla extract until fully incorporated.
- Combine Wet and Dry Ingredients: Gradually add the dry mixture to the wet ingredients, mixing on low speed just until combined to avoid overmixing and keep the dough tender.
- Chill the Dough: Divide the dough into two equal portions, shape each into a disk, wrap in plastic wrap, and refrigerate for at least 1 hour to firm up the dough for easier rolling.
- Prepare the Filling: In a small bowl, mix together the brown sugar, cornstarch, and cinnamon thoroughly; set aside for filling the cookies.
- Preheat Oven and Prepare Baking Sheets: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and line two baking sheets with parchment paper.
- Roll and Cut Dough: On a lightly floured surface, roll one disk of dough to about ¼ inch thickness. Cut into approximately 3×4 inch rectangles (about 12 per disk). Repeat with the second disk.
- Assemble Cookies: Place about 1 tablespoon of the filling in the center of one rectangle. Top with another rectangle and press edges together to seal. Use a fork to crimp edges decoratively and ensure a good seal.
- Prepare for Baking: Arrange assembled cookies on prepared baking sheets, leaving space between each. Brush tops lightly with milk.
- Bake: Bake cookies in the preheated oven for 12-15 minutes, or until edges are lightly golden and tops are set.
- Cool: Remove from oven and let cookies cool on baking sheets for 5 minutes, then transfer to a wire rack to cool completely.
- Prepare Icing: Whisk powdered sugar and 2 tablespoons milk together until smooth. Add more milk if needed to reach desired consistency.
- Decorate: Drizzle the icing over cooled cookies and decorate with sprinkles if desired. Let icing set before serving.
Notes
- Ensure butter is softened to room temperature to achieve creamy texture when creaming with sugars.
- Do not overfill cookies to prevent filling from oozing out during baking.
- Feel free to add nuts or chocolate chips to the filling for variation.
- Store cookies in an airtight container at room temperature for up to one week to maintain freshness.
- You can customize the icing with extracts or food coloring for fun variations.
